Production of Large Disks from Cylindrical Blanks by Plastic Deformation. 1. Formulation of the Problem

  • 1. Bauman Moscow State Technical University (Russian Federation)

Description

Abstract—The plastic deformation of large disks and hard-to-deform disks on low-power equipment is considered. In comparison with upsetting and flattening by forging, sectional bulk stamping is promising. It permits successive plastic deformation of individual sections of the blank.
